Inheritance tax in Indonesia 2026
Nothing is due on death: inheritance tax is 0%, gift tax is 0%, and the income tax law expressly exempts inheritances from the heir's taxable income.
The practical costs sit elsewhere — a 5% title-acquisition duty when real estate changes hands, and the annual 0.5% land and building tax while you hold it.

Rates
Inheritances and gifts (2026)
| Rate | Base | Applies to |
|---|---|---|
| 0% | — | Inheritances — exempt income for the heir, resident or not |
| 0% | — | Gifts and donations to family members and small-business owners with no business or control link to the giver |
| 5-35% | Value received | Gifts that fail the no-business-relationship test — taxed as ordinary income |
Thresholds & allowances
- Small-business recipient limitsIDR 500 million assets / IDR 2.5 billion turnover
Caps for the gift exemption when the recipient runs a micro or small business
Residency
Residency trigger
There is no estate or gift charge to trigger; what matters is only whether a gift comes from someone with a business or employment relationship to you — then it is income.
Non-resident treatment
Non-resident heirs owe nothing on Indonesian inheritances; Indonesian property they keep pays the annual land and building tax like any owner's.
Notes
- Inherited real estate triggers the buyer-side 5% title-acquisition duty framework when retitled, with regional rules setting the detail.
- Indonesia has no wealth tax, but the annual return demands a full assets-and-liabilities list — unexplained increases in net wealth above what declared income supports are taxable.
- Gifts from an employer or business counterpart are taxable income, not exempt gifts — the exemption needs genuine independence between giver and receiver.
- The annual land and building tax runs at 0.5% of an assessed value, with the first IDR 12 million of value excluded.
FAQ
Does Indonesia have inheritance tax?
No — 0%. Inheritances are exempt income for the heir, and there is no gift tax between genuinely independent parties.
What do heirs actually pay in Indonesia?
Only transaction-side costs: retitling inherited property runs through the 5% acquisition-duty framework, and holding it costs the annual 0.5% land and building tax.
